Mayor Marshall said that in January of each year, the City Council makes a number of
annual appointments, one of which is for Council President. The main responsibility of
the Council President is to chair Council meetings when the Mayor is unable to do so.
Mayor Marshall moved and Council member Ledermann seconded the motion to approve
the annual appointments outlined below. The motion was approved.
City Council President-Richard Brainerd
Finance Commission Liaison-Richard Brainerd
Parks Commission Liaison-Tim Deans
Planning Commission Liaison-Jud Marshall
Personnel Committee-Richard Brainerd and Steve Wolgamot
Environmental Commission-Jeff Ledermann
Law Enforcement Services-Richard Brainerd
9b. APPOINTMENTS – Consultants – Accounting/Auditor, Assessor, Attorney,
Engineer, Fiscal Consultant and Planner
Council member Deans moved and Council member Ledermann seconded the motion to
appoint the consultants as outlined below. It was recommended that the following
language be included as a part of the motion for the aforementioned consultant positions:
These individuals or firms, hereby appointed to be consultants for the City for 2018, are
deemed to be independent contractors for the purposes of this appointment and shall be
entitled to none of the benefits usually accorded regular City employees, including but
not limited to severance pay, health and welfare, insurance benefits, retirement credits,
worker’s compensation coverage, or any other similar rights or benefits that would apply
to present City employees.
